Season of the Construct will begin on January 23 at 10 a.m. PST, and it is the third season of Diablo 4. The season introduces new features and content to the game.

The Construct

This is a new mechanic, a powerful and mysterious device created by Zoltun Kulle, a mad wizard from Diablo 3. The Construct can be found in the Vaults, a new dungeon type that is randomly generated and filled with treasures and dangers. The Construct can grant the players various bonuses and effects, depending on how they interact with it. The Construct can also be corrupted by Malphas, a new enemy who is trying to use the Construct for his own nefarious purposes.

 

The Malphas

It is a new pinnacle boss, who is the season's main antagonist. Malphas is a demon lord who can manipulate metal and machinery and has corrupted the Construct and its creations. Malphas can be found in the Throne of the Eternal Sun, the final stage of the Gauntlet, a new weekly challenge that tests the players' skills and builds. Malphas can also appear in other dungeons and events as he tries to stop the players from reaching the Construct and its secrets.

Governing Stones and Tuning Stones

Governing Stones and Tuning Stones are special Diablo 4 items you can use to customize your Seneschal Companion, a new seasonal companion you can obtain in Season of the Construct of Diablo 4. The Seneschal Companion is a mechanical ally that can fight and support you in combat, using different abilities and effects depending on the stones you equip.

 

Governing Stones determine the type of attacks that your Seneschal Companion can use. You can equip up to two Governing Stones, one for each attack. There are 12 different Governing Stones, each with unique abilities, such as Firefly, Impale, or Gyrate.

 

Tuning Stones augment the Governing Stones and provide additional utility to your Seneschal Companion. You can equip up to three Tuning Stones for each Governing Stone, for a total of six. There are 27 different Tuning Stones, each with a different effect, such as increasing damage, adding elemental damage, or healing you.

 

You can obtain Governing Stones and Tuning Stones from the Vaults, a new dungeon type that is randomly generated and filled with treasures and dangers. You can also craft Governing Stones at the Jeweler using Shattered Stone, which drops from enemy Constructs inside the Vaults.

 

To use Governing Stones and Tuning Stones, you need to access the Seneschal Companion menu, which is located in the Gatehall, a new hub under Kehjistan that serves as your base of operations in the season. You can equip, unequip, and swap the stones and fuse duplicate stones to level them up and increase their power.
